November 2007Vol. 8, No. 10Discretionary Grants Awarded

The Children's Bureau recently announced the award of discretionary grants for FY 2007. The grants were made in five areas, with the greatest number of grants going toward programs to "Increase the Well-Being of, and to Improve the Permanency Outcomes for, Children Affected by Methamphetamine or Other Substance Abuse." Fifty-three grants were made to regional partnerships, including States and Tribes, to provide activities and services designed to increase the safety, permanency, and well-being of children at risk of or already in out-of-home placement due to parental substance abuse.

Other awards were made in the following areas:

  • 2007 National Child Welfare Leadership Institute
  • Preventing Child Abuse and Neglect Through Nurse Home Visitation
  • Using Comprehensive Family Assessments to Improve Child Welfare Outcomes
  • AdoptUsKids
